The Royal Newfoundland Constabulary (RNC) in Corner Brook is investigating an overnight break and entry into a shed on residential property in the town’s west side.
Patrol services officers responded to a complaint around 11 a.m. today of a shed being broken into on Shamrock Crescent. The property owner reported that a quantity of beer and a 410 double-barrel shotgun was missing.
The RNC says it’s concerned about the public safety issues that a theft of firearms presents and is encouraging the persons responsible to pass the firearm over to the RNC.
Firearm owners are also being reminded by police that all firearms must be locked with a secure locking device and stored in a locked secure container at all times.
The RNC is continuing to investigate this incident and is requesting the assistance of the general public in identifying the person or persons responsible.
